Basso Mouse Scale was designed to evaluate the recovery of motor function of hindlimb following SCI. Mice were recorded in an open field and two independent raters were blinded to the groups of treatment. Multiple aspects of locomotion were accessed including ankle movements, trunk position and stability, stepping pattern and coordination, paw placement and tail position, with a minimum score of 0 (no ankle movement) to a maximum score of 9 (complete functional recovery). The test was carried out pre-operatively and on post-operative days 1, 3, 7 and then weekly until day 28.
